"Year Round Vegetable Bounty: Planning for a Fall and Winter Harvest"
Multnomah County Master Gardeners Summer Series
Tuesday, July 10, 2012 7:00 PM - 8:30 PM
Multnomah County Master Gardeners Summer Series ‘In the Garden’ "Year Round Vegetable Bounty: Planning for a Fall and Winter Harvest"
Speaker: Jen Aron, owner Peaceful Gardens, garden educator
Summer is the time to plan and plant your fall and winter garden. Learn how to extend your garden's harvest through the chilly fall and winter months. Jen will discuss how to plan your fall and
winter garden; what crops (and specific varieties) will withstand our wet, cold winters; techniques and timing for planting; and simple season extension techniques, such as shade cloth for heat
sensitive seeds and cloches to protect vegetables for a long and productive harvest.
